Summary
Appeal against conviction under Section 302 IPC for murder of the appellant's wife by cutting her throat with a knife at their residence in Latur. The appellant, a drunkard who doubted his wife's character, was found guilty based on circumstantial evidence including the homicidal death at the marital home and his subsequent absconding. The Court dismissed the appeal, finding the proved circumstances consistent only with the guilt of the appellant, though it discarded the knife recovery evidence for lack of blood stain corroboration.
